Osborne House

Set on the idyllic shores of East Cowes, Osborne House is one of the Isle of Wight’s most iconic historic attractions. Once the beloved summer residence of Queen Victoria and Prince Albert, the estate offers visitors a fascinating glimpse into royal life, stunning architecture, and beautifully landscaped gardens.


Step inside the grand state rooms and private royal apartments, preserved with authentic furnishings, artwork, and personal belongings, to experience how the royal family lived, worked, and entertained. Children will delight in the Swiss Cottage, where young royals learned and played, and interactive displays bring family stories and historical events to life.


Outside, the estate’s extensive gardens and terraces provide breathtaking views across the Solent. Explore formal Italian gardens, woodland walks, and the sweeping lawns where the royal family enjoyed leisurely strolls and seaside activities. Osborne’s shoreline, private beach, and boating lake allow for a truly immersive experience of the estate’s historic charm.


With a museum, café, and gift shop on-site, Osborne House combines educational discovery, scenic beauty, and family-friendly exploration. A visit here is a chance to step into the world of Queen Victoria and Prince Albert, enjoy magnificent architecture, and explore one of the Isle of Wight’s most treasured historic sites.
